Overview
Since 1858 there have been three churches dedicated to Saint Michel situated around La Fourche. Saint Michel des Batignolles was constructed in 1925 as the premier work of architect Chanoine Baston. Its clock tower is crowned with an incredible shining gold statue of Saint Michel. The church occasionally hosts classical and choral concerts.
